PROBLEM TO BE SOLVED: To form separated refrigerant circulating paths and make independent unit operation possible, respectively. SOLUTION: A low-temperature, low-pressure refrigerant gas stored in an accumulator 1 is sucked into a suction hole through a suction pipe 4 and is led into a compression chamber where the refrigerant gas is compressed by a rolling piston 6 to be converted into a high-temperature, high-pressure refrigerant gas. The refrigerant gas thus converted is sent out of a compressor through an outlet pipe 9 and circulates into an accumulator 11 through a heat exchanger A, an expansion valve 12 and a heat exchanger B to form a first refrigerant circulating path. A low-temperature, low-pressure refrigerant gas stored in the accumulator 11 is sucked into a suction hole through a suction pipe 41 and is led into the compression chamber where the refrigerant gas is compressed by a rolling piston 61 to be converted into a high-temperature, high-pressure refrigerant gas. The refrigerant gas thus converted is sent out of the compressor through an outlet pipe 10 and circulates into the accumulator 1 through a heat exchanger C, an expansion valve 13 and a heat exchanger D to form a second refrigerant circulating path.
